linux 密码登录 配置 test 为本地linux 192.168.1.70 为远程linux [root@test:/home/root]$ssh-keygenGenerating public/private rsa key pair.Enter file in which to save
原创 2021-07-30 10:09:01
160阅读
在当今互联网时代,我们使用计算机的频率越来越高,电子邮箱、社交媒体、在线购物等一系列应用都要求我们提供密码来保护账户安全。然而,对于频繁登录的用户来说,记住所有密码可能有些困扰。为了解决这一问题,许多用户寻求自动登录的解决方案。在Linux系统中,一个非常实用的工具——密码登录,能够方便地实现自动登录,提高效率。 首先,我们来了解一下什么是密码登录密码登录是一种基于公钥-私钥加密算法的身
linux系统中,密码登陆是一个常用的功能,特别是在shell脚本中。实际生产中配过多次,也帮其他人解决过登陆失败的问题;发现这个功能虽然简单但在整个配置过程中还有一些需要注意的问题。特此记录备忘!网上大多的参考资料都是先创建密钥,然后再手动复制公钥到远程主机上,整个过程包括创建文件夹,创建文件,复制内容几步,麻烦且易出错。以下用最简单的办法实现密钥登录:1.一路回车,创建一个不加密码的密钥。
原创 2015-12-09 14:28:19
628阅读
ssh-copy-id 命令可以把本地主机的公钥复制到远程主机的authorized_keys文件上,ssh-copy-id命令也会给远程主机的用户主目录(home)和~/.ssh, 和~/.ssh/authorized_keys设置合适的权限。语法 ssh-copy-id [-i [identity_file]] [user@]machine 选项 -i:指定公钥文件实例 1、把本地的ssh公钥
原创 2021-06-03 09:40:45
423阅读
ssh-keygen-trsassh-copy-id-i~/.ssh/idrsa.pubroot@192.168.1.100假设要登录的机器为192.168.1.100,当前登录的机器为192.168.1.101。首先在101的机器上生成密钥(如果已经生成可以跳过):$ssh-keygen-trsa一路回车即可。然后在将生成的公钥复制到机器100上的~/.ssh/authorized_keys中,
转载 2018-08-22 10:54:30
826阅读
Linux系统中,对于一些频繁需要进行登录的操作,免去输入密码无疑是一项非常便利的功能。而SELinux(Security Enhanced Linux)作为一个强大的安全模块,也给用户提供了更多的安全性保障。本文将介绍如何在Linux系统中实现密码登录,并结合SELinux进行安全配置。 首先,我们需要使用SSH密钥对来实现密码登录。SSH密钥对分为私钥和公钥两部分,其中私钥存储在客户端
1、生成公钥、秘钥    $ ssh-keygen -t dsa -P '' -f ~/.ssh/id_dsa    $ cat ~/.ssh/id_dsa.pub >> ~/.ssh/authorized_keys2、修改 key权限     chmod 600 ~/.ssh/authorize
原创 2016-01-09 14:35:15
531阅读
为了更好的理解SSH密码登录原理,我们先来说说SSH的安全验证,SSH采用的是”非对称密钥系统”,即耳熟能详的公钥私钥加密系统,其安全验证又分为两种级别。1. 基于口令的安全验证这种方式使用用户名密码进行联机登录,一般情况下我们使用的都是这种方式。整个过程大致如下:(1)客户端发起连接请求。(2)远程主机收到用户的登录请求,把自己的公钥发给客户端。(3)客户端接收远程主机的公钥,然后使用远程主机
原创 2016-07-15 11:41:49
640阅读
1、生成秘钥对 ssh-keygen -t rsa -t 指定秘钥的类型 rsa 秘钥类型 秘钥
原创 2022-10-13 16:57:46
35阅读
Linux操作系统中,SFTP(Secure File Transfer Protocol)是一种安全的文件传输协议,允许用户在网络上安全地传输文件。SFTP使用加密技术来保护传输的数据,因此被广泛应用于安全性要求较高的场景,如公司内部文件的传输、备份等。在使用SFTP进行文件传输时,通常需要输入用户名和密码进行身份认证,但为了提高便利性和效率,我们可以实现密码登录的方式。 在Linux中,
原创 3月前
215阅读
# 实现Linux密码登录MySQL 作为一名经验丰富的开发者,你必须掌握一些基本的技能,比如Linux系统下如何实现密码登录MySQL。现在有一位刚入行的小白不知道如何操作,你需要指导他完成这个任务。 ## 实现流程 首先,让我们来整理一下整个操作的流程,可以用表格展示步骤: | 步骤 | 操作 | | ------ | ------ | | 步骤一 | 生成SSH密钥 | | 步骤
原创 3月前
14阅读
# Linux MySQL密码登录 ## 引言 在Linux系统中,我们经常使用MySQL数据库进行数据存储和管理。而在日常工作中,频繁输入密码会带来不便,因此可以通过一些配置来实现MySQL密码登录,提高工作效率。 本文将介绍如何在Linux系统中实现MySQL密码登录,并提供详细的步骤和代码示例。 ## 步骤 ### 1. 创建配置文件 首先,在用户的家目录下创建一个名为`.
原创 4月前
31阅读
一、情景   公司刚上几台Linux,现在要把主机之间都能远程ssh密码登陆。二、原理        很简单,使用ssh-keygen 在主机A上生成private和public密钥,将生成的public密钥拷贝到远程机器主机B上后,就可以使用ssh命令无需密码登录到另外一台机器主机B上
原创 精选 2015-10-21 10:49:31
1736阅读
ssh配置  主机A:10.0.5.199主机B:10.0.5.198 需要配置主机A无密码登录主机A,主机B先确保所有主机的防火墙处于关闭状态。在主机A上执行如下: 1. $cd ~/.ssh 2. $ssh-keygen -t rsa  --------------------然后一直按回车键,就会按照默认的选项将生成的密钥保存在.ssh/id_rsa文件中。 3. $cp id_rsa.pu
转载 2015-01-06 19:51:00
134阅读
2评论
一)问题: 假如我们现在有两台机器:ServerA和ServerB,现在想要让ServerA不用输入密码就能够进行访问。 (二)方法和原理: 我们使用ssh-keygen在ServerA上生成private和public密钥,将生成的public密钥拷贝到远程机器ServerB上后,就可以使用ssh命令无需密码登录到另外一台机器ServerB上。 在lin
原创 2023-04-11 09:33:03
87阅读
在Kubernetes (K8S) 中,Linux 系统下设置用户密码登录是一个很常见的需求。这样可以方便用户在多个主机之间进行无密码登录,提高操作效率。在本文中,我将为您详细介绍如何在Linux系统下设置用户密码登录的步骤和具体操作方法。 整体流程如下表所示: | 步骤 | 操作 | |------|------------------| | 1 | 生成密
在使用Linux系统和Hadoop集群进行工作时,经常需要在不同的节点之间进行数据传输和操作。为了方便管理和操作,通常会使用SSH协议进行远程登录。然而,每次登录时都需要输入密码不仅繁琐,而且不安全。为了解决这个问题,我们可以通过配置SSH密码登录来简化操作流程并增强安全性。 首先,为了实现SSH密码登录,我们需要在客户端生成公钥和私钥。在Linux系统中可以通过以下命令来生成: ```
原创 5月前
35阅读
x
原创 2023-03-14 08:26:44
75阅读
由于工作需要,需要频繁发布系统,于是就决定在发布机上搞一套自动上传文件,远程运行脚本的自动化发布,但是每次ssh都需要输入密码,于是就需要本文提到的SSH密码登录。现有A服务器和B服务器,A服务器需要SSH密码连到B服务器。先在B服务器上以下命令,会在用户目录下创建.ssh目录并在其下创建公钥和私钥(id_rsa,id_rsa.pub):ssh-keygen -t rsa&
原创 2015-06-11 10:45:49
848阅读
1点赞
一、问题:假如我们现在有两台机器:PCA和PCB,现在想要让PCA不用输入密码就能够进行访问PCB。二、方法和原理:可以使用ssh-keygen -t rsa (注意:一路回车即可)在PCA上生成private和public密钥,将生成的public密钥拷贝到远程机器PCB上后,就可以使用ssh命令无需密码登录到另外一台机器PCB上。在linux系统中,ssh是远程登录的默认工具,因为该工具的协议
原创 2016-06-23 16:33:29
871阅读
  • 1
  • 2
  • 3
  • 4
  • 5